Claiming Centrelink Benefits and Allowances

Centrelink provides a number of benefits and allowances to help Australians in difficulty. To qualify, you'll usually need to offer documentation verifying your income, expenses, and other relevant facts. The application procedure can appear complex, so it's helpful to seek assistance from a Centrelink representative or check out their website.

  • Several common benefits include the Age Pension, Disability Support Pension, and JobSeeker Payment.
  • Double-check you meet the requirements for the specific benefit you're requesting for.
  • file your application electronically.

Once your application is reviewed, Centrelink will assess your case and decide your eligibility for benefits. You'll be updated of their result in writing.

Centrelink Payment Rates and Increases

Staying on top of Centrelink payment rates and increases is crucial for individuals and families relying on government assistance. The Australian Government regularly reviews and adjusts these amounts to ensure they reflect the rising inflation.

It's important to monitor closely any modifications made to payment amounts as these can significantly affect your financial situation. Various factors, such as income and household size, determine the amount you receive. You can access up-to-date details on Centrelink's official website or by {contacting{ their dedicated customer service line.

  • Factors influencing Centrelink payments include: income level, age, disability status, and family responsibilities.
  • Regularly reviewing payment rates ensures you receive the full amount you are entitled to.
  • It is essential to stay informed about changes in policy or eligibility criteria.
